    Tracy C.

    What a place! The bartender is from Ireland and has the Irish accent and humor. He makes one hell of a drink. It was incredibly fun to sit at the bar and chat. It's a very friendly place and although we only went for drinks, I will go back next time for food as well. Parking is annoying as there is mostly only street parking available, and it's a dollar or so an hour. Some places have a limit on the parking as well. Their bathrooms were not the best but they worked. It was overall a perfect neighborhood bar. They also decorate it every month for a holiday or theme.

    Mercedes C.

    Wanna grab some delicious drinks AND great food all in one spot? Consider this a MUST! Before heading to Woodbury Commons Outlet, we decided to grab a nosh and Whiskey River on N. Division St in Peekskill- popped up. The menu reads well and that's why I decided not to pussyfoot around it and just come here- instead of doing a 20-minute Yelp search like I usually do. No reservations taken- just walk right in. And at the time we did, it was just us on tables and two folks at the bar. Whiskey River is stylish with an inviting entrance, brick walls and equally chic, textured wooden black walls. It's not your typical bar food. And it's not a big menu- but a creative one which hubs and I were really digging. My 'Double Mule' was well-crafted, had the right components with extra oomph while hubs enjoyed both his Lagers. Our Granola-topped, Butternut +Ginger bisque was stunning with the most subtle heat. Hubs loved his Fried 'Mother Clucker' Chicken Sandwich and I was all over my chunky, Fried Cod Fish Tacos. Lemme just say this: the cod fish was substantial with an airy dredge on it, served with pickled onions and the lightest-touched mayo on the slaw- which I barely noticed. Perfection! The proof is in the eating. And just so you know, Whiskey River's food is hearty- but not boring bar food! This was a fantastic escape from our usual locations. Our guy Nathan was on his toes the entire time and totally appreciated that. Thank you!!! We'd come back ASAP. Everything about it was great. I'd even try my hand at some of their other cocktails. Hospitality? Check! Courteous? Check! Food? Awesome!

    Great little neighborhood find tucked in the back of the shopping center with no visible store…read moresignage from the street. To find it, drive up to the top (third) level and it faces away from the street at the end (furthest from where you drive into the third row). It's a great neighborhood pub that happens to have some indoor virtual golf rooms. There's a lot of space and not so many tables in the front section, which get filled up on trivia night. The service was very friendly. I had the ribs special with fries. I was a bit surprised when it came out with only three ribs. They were also pretty small. On the good side, the meat fell off the bone. The rub, if there was one, was not evident. The sauce that came with it tasted like store-bought sauce. Maybe one of the Jack Daniels BBQs. It was thick and very sweet. Fries were standard shoestring that also felt like they were store bought, but they weren't greasy at all. I'll try the wings next time. If they are not on special, they are pretty expensive if you calculate the cost per wing. Decent beer selection. Guinness comes from the can and they use the small 12oz tulip glasses. They do have a small selection on tap. Prices are reasonable, even for the specials, although the serving size is only good enough for a snack for anyone bigger than a 6th grader. Burgers seemed much bigger and plentiful from what I could see. Trivia on Thursdays is fun, although it is corporate trivia, which is not as much fun as personally tailored trivia that you see in some other places. They have lots of numbers questions or facts that no one would ever know because they are too detailed and the host generally does not understand the answers or mispronounces them. Definitely worth a visit if you are local, but don't come hungry if you plan to order a special.
